Mental Health of People Experiencing Homelessness and the Role of Hopelessness, Alcohol Use Disorder and Victimisation.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Homelessness is an urgent social issue that is often linked to poor mental health. Despite their vulnerability, people experiencing homelessness remain an understudied group.

AIMS

This study examined the mental health of people experiencing homelessness and its association with victimisation, alcohol use disorder, hopelessness and sociodemographic factors.

METHODS

Data were collected from 112 people experiencing homelessness in Berlin, Germany (40% women, average age 44, homeless for 4 years). Participants completed a set of validated questionnaires (e.g., Symptom Checklist-Revised for mental health problems).

RESULTS

Results indicate significantly elevated levels of mental health problems, hopelessness and alcohol use disorder in the sample, along with high rates of victimisation. Correlational and regression analyses revealed significant associations between mental health and victimisation but not with alcohol use disorder and hopelessness. Associations with sociodemographics suggest that younger people and people with a migration background are particularly affected by mental health problems.

CONCLUSIONS

The findings underscore the urgent need for comprehensive interventions that address social and structural inequalities to improve the mental health of this highly vulnerable population. More research with larger, culturally sensitive samples and longitudinal designs is needed to better understand and address the complex interplay between homelessness and mental health.

摘要

背景

无家可归是一个紧迫的社会问题,常常与心理健康不佳相关。尽管这一群体易受伤害,但对无家可归者的研究仍然不足。

目的

本研究调查了无家可归者的心理健康状况及其与受害经历、酒精使用障碍、绝望感和社会人口学因素之间的关联。

方法

从德国柏林的112名无家可归者中收集数据(40%为女性,平均年龄44岁,无家可归4年)。参与者完成了一系列经过验证的问卷(例如,用于心理健康问题的症状自评量表修订版)。

结果

结果表明,样本中的心理健康问题、绝望感和酒精使用障碍水平显著升高,受害率也很高。相关性和回归分析显示,心理健康与受害经历之间存在显著关联,但与酒精使用障碍和绝望感无关。与社会人口学因素的关联表明,年轻人和有移民背景的人受心理健康问题的影响尤为严重。

结论

研究结果强调迫切需要采取全面干预措施,解决社会和结构不平等问题,以改善这一高度脆弱人群的心理健康。需要开展更多针对更大规模、具有文化敏感性的样本以及纵向设计的研究,以更好地理解和应对无家可归与心理健康之间的复杂相互作用。
